Several signs indicate your washing machine needs professional attention. Ignoring these issues could lead to bigger problems or costly repairs.
Leaks are one of the most common complaints in laundry machine repair. Leaks might come from loose hoses, faulty door seals, or damaged pumps.
If your washer is not spinning or draining, it could be due to a clogged drain, a faulty motor, or a broken belt. Prompt washer repairs prevent further damage.
Unusual noises or heavy shaking often signal an unbalanced load, worn bearings, or a failing drum. A professional washer technician can fix these problems safely.
When a machine stops mid-cycle, it could be due to electrical issues, timer failure, or control board problems that require expert diagnosis and repairs.

Washer and dryer machines are often used together, and problems in one can affect the other. Knowing how to manage washer and dryer machine repair keeps your laundry routine stress-free.
Spotting early warning signs can prevent bigger repairs or complete machine breakdowns.
When the dryer does not heat, clogged vents, faulty heating elements, or electrical issues might be the cause. Immediate repair ensures safety and performance.
Loud rattling or screeching noises can mean worn rollers, damaged belts, or faulty drum seals.
Excessive vibration may indicate uneven installation, unbalanced loads, or internal mechanical issues that need professional attention.
If the dryer completes cycles but clothes stay wet, the issue may involve blocked vents, heating problems, or faulty sensors requiring washer machine fixer expertise.
Regular maintenance keeps your laundry appliances in top shape and prevents frequent repairs.
Blocked vents reduce drying efficiency and increase fire risks. Clean the lint trap after every cycle and schedule deep dryer vent cleaning.
Check the washer’s hoses periodically for cracks, bulges, or leaks. Replace any worn-out hoses to prevent water damage.
Ensure your washer and dryer are level to prevent excessive shaking and protect internal components from wear.
Overloading your washer or dryer can strain the motor and other parts, leading to premature breakdowns.
Proper laundry machine cleaning service enhances the efficiency and lifespan of your washing machine. Regular cleaning prevents odors, mold, and detergent build-up.
It is recommended to schedule a washer cleaning service every three to six months, especially if you use the machine frequently.
Run an empty hot water cycle with vinegar and baking soda to break down detergent residue and eliminate odors naturally.
Mold and mildew often develop around the washer door seals. Regularly wipe them down to prevent musty smells and health hazards.
Remove and clean the detergent drawer monthly to avoid soap build-up that can clog the system.
